24/03/2015, 10:10:58
Jean le Chauve,
je viens de testé ton module mais j'ai dû oublié une étape :
J'ai ajouté le fichier "modifier.sort_object_array.php" dans le dossier "plugins", j'ai ouvert mon gabarit de news : et j'ai fait ça :
j'ai oublié une étape car ça ne marche pas...
http://www.atenbet.fr/dev_references_completes.htmlhttp://www.atenbet.fr/dev_references_completes.html
je viens de testé ton module mais j'ai dû oublié une étape :
J'ai ajouté le fichier "modifier.sort_object_array.php" dans le dossier "plugins", j'ai ouvert mon gabarit de news : et j'ai fait ça :
Code :
[== Indéfini ==]
<!-- Start News Display Template -->
<h2 class="title">Liste complète des références :</h2>
<div class="NewsSummary">
<ul>
{foreach from=$items item=entry|sort_object_array:'Client' item='field'}
<li>
{if isset($entry->fields)}
{foreach from=$entry->fields item='field'}
{if $field->name == 'ref_interne'}
{eval var=$field->displayvalue} :
{/if}
{if $field->name == 'Client'}
{eval var=$field->displayvalue} :
{/if}
{/foreach}
{/if}
<a href="{$entry->moreurl}" title="{$entry->title|cms_escape:htmlall}">{$entry->title|cms_escape}</a>
{if isset($entry->fields)}
{foreach from=$entry->fields item='field'}
{if $field->name == 'Lieu'}
{eval var=$field->displayvalue}
{/if}
{/foreach}
{/if}
</li>
{/foreach}
</ul>
</div>
{if $pagecount > 1}
<p>
{if $pagenumber > 1}
{$firstpage} {$prevpage}
{/if}
{$pagetext} {$pagenumber} {$oftext} {$pagecount}
{if $pagenumber < $pagecount}
{$nextpage} {$lastpage}
{/if}
</p>
{/if}
<!-- End News Display Template -->
j'ai oublié une étape car ça ne marche pas...
http://www.atenbet.fr/dev_references_completes.htmlhttp://www.atenbet.fr/dev_references_completes.html